- 博客(7)
- 收藏
- 关注
原创 VMware CentOS7 能ping通baidu 但是xshell无法连接
VMware CentOS7 能ping通baidu 但是xshell无法连接一大早打开电脑发现,用于测试的机器无法连接xshell。1,排查了/etc/ssh/ 目录下的sshd服务配置文件 sshd_config (这里不详细说明如何排查sshd的配置文件)2,排查了sshd 服务是否已经开启,输入:ps -e | grep sshd3,排查了 netstat -an | grep 22 检查 22 号端口是否开启监听4、在Vmware Workstation中,查看CentOS..
2021-05-09 23:46:07 1253
原创 [深入浅出]MySQL安全规范
[深入浅出]MySQL安全规范一、Mysql服务器安全规范1. 禁止应用直连DB,一般通过代理访问.2. 禁止DB公网访问。3. 禁止生产和办公互通,需生产环境和办公环境隔离。4. Linux系统初始化安全选项: 1)、一些alias,写入/etc/profile,防止误操作 alias c='clear' alias cp='cp -i' alias l.='ls -d .* --color=au...
2021-04-25 20:39:16 1015
原创 [深入浅出]DBA_MySQL规范
[深入浅出]DBA_MySQL规范一、数据库命令规范· 所有数据库对象名称必须使用小写字母并用下划线分割· 所有数据库对象名称禁止使用mysql保留关键字(如果表名中包含关键字查询时,需要将其用单引号 括起来)· 数据库对象的命名要能做到见名识意,并且最后不要超过32个字符· 临时库表必须以tmp为前缀并以日期为后缀,备份表必须以bak为前缀并以日期(时间戳)为后缀所有存储相同数据的列名和列类型必须一致(一般作为关联列,如果查询时关联列类型不一致会自动 进行数据类型隐式转换,会造成列
2021-04-24 18:47:59 2117
原创 [深入浅出]MHA FailOver 原理
[深入浅出]MHA FailOver 原理MHA基于源码的工作原理1、通过 masterha_master_monitor ,每隔ping_interval秒探测一次Master状态,如果状态异常,探测四次失败后,进行选主。 1)把宕机的master二进制日志保存下来。 2)找到binlog位置点最新的slave。 3)在binlog位置点最新的slave上用relay log(差异日志)修复其它slave。 4)将宕机的master上保存下来的二进制日志恢复到含有最..
2021-04-24 10:47:06 2221
原创 [深入浅出] 什么是 buffer pool LRU
[深入浅出] 什么是 buffer pool LRUnew sublist占用5/8的空间 '热端'经常被访问的数据midpoint是两者的中间点old sublist占用3/8的空间 '冷端'很少被访问的数据1 概述(本文属于阅读笔记,基本上翻译 MySQL reference 15.5.1 Buffer Pool )在MySQL reference介绍InnoDB内存中的数据结构中介绍了缓冲池的改进LRU算法,My...
2021-04-23 00:02:59 2163 1
原创 [深入浅出] InnoDB LOG BUFFER (ILB)
[深入浅出] InnoDB LOG BUFFER (ILB)当MySQL对InnoDB表进行更改时,这些更改首先存储在InnoDB日志缓冲区的内存中,然后写入通常称为重做日志(redo logs)的InnoDB日志文件中。
2021-04-22 20:42:07 2078
原创 【深入浅出】什么是 CheckPoint&write pos
【深入浅出】什么是CheckPoint&write pos关键字:检查点 浅解析 从redo log 看 CheckPoint&write posmysql,如果每次更新操作都要写进磁盘,然后磁盘要找到对应记录,然后再更细,整个过程io成本、查找成本都很高。解决方案:WAL技术(Write-Ahead Logging)。先写日志,再写磁盘。具体来说,当有一条记录需要更新的时候,InnoDB 引擎就会先把记录写到 redo log里面,并更新内存,这个时候更新...
2021-04-22 19:56:56 3196
空空如也
空空如也
TA创建的收藏夹 TA关注的收藏夹
TA关注的人